The draft policy caps standard discounts at 15%, with a structured exception path through deal-desk review for strategic accounts. Analysis of the past six quarters shows unmanaged discounting cost roughly four margin points, concentrated in the Northvale territory. Leadership will vote at the next review cycle; please prepare territory-level impact estimates. A confidential note on related plans appears immediately below.

confidential, kahog-bawif: The northern region missed its Pramir quota by 20.0 percent last quarter. Casaxek Freight plans to lower the Fraion list price by 41.5 percent in December. The finance team signed off on a budget of $236.4 million for Project Druius. The renewal with Fenysix Partners closes at $91.3 million a year, 2.1 percent below the last contract.

Colleagues,

As discussed at the Pellworth offsite, we have completed due diligence on transferring frontline support for the Moravia suite to Castelline Solutions. Their trial cohort handled 1,200 tickets with a 94% satisfaction score, exceeding our internal benchmark. Sales leads should note that account escalations would still route to our Harwick team, preserving continuity for key clients. Full cost modeling is attached. Before circulating further, please read the confidential note on business plans below.

confidential, yafof-tawef: The finance team signed off on a budget of $34.3 million for Project Zorox. The renewal with Aldethax Freight closes at $12.7 million a year, 10 percent below the last contract.

## Break-Glass Access: Bannerline Rollout

Quick heads-up for reviewers on the Bannerline consent banner rollout at Quillhaven. If the feature-flag service goes down mid-rollout, we can't toggle banners per region, which is legally awkward. Break-glass lets you bypass the flag cache and force-serve the consent UI directly from the Tadmore edge config. Use it only if legal pings you. To unlock the emergency toggle console, enter the phrase stored below.

recovery phrase for fajeg-kawep: druix-gorius-briax-ulaeth-fraox-lammir-pelox-jormir-pelwyn-julir